We left everything behind (except the kids, of course!) to go explore the world. We took 8 months and traveled across 4 continents, exploring 7 countries. But all good things must come to an end and we found ourselves heading back to the U.S. and wondering...what's next?
We were still in Australia, talking as a family one night, when we asked the kids where they wanted to live when we got back to the U.S. Paysen, our youngest, asked, "Where could I ski in the winter and ride a dirt bike in the summer?" Daddy suggested Leavenworth, a little Bavarian town nestled in the mountains of WA state. The next day, Paysen announced that he'd put some houses on our Zillow list. We tried to explain that we couldn't actually live there, but he persisted...
Through a series of incredible events, we found ourselves buying a little fixer upper in the woods off Paysen's list. It has been a family affair - our labor of love. And somehow, somewhere between installing wood tile and building queen size bunk beds for the girls, we found our own little Haven in the Pines.
